Nominations Being Accepted for Candidates for Provost by Search Committee

The President has appointed a search committee for the position of Provost. The Committee is made up of the search Chair, Phillip Oppenheimer, and faculty members Caroline Cox, History; Marilyn Draheim, Education; Hector Estrada, Engineering; Bill Herrin, Economics and International Studies; Patrick Langham, Music; Will Price, Business; Rachael Salcido, Law; and Larry Spreer, Chemistry. Other committee members include Academic Council Chair Cathy Peterson; Associate Dean Nader Nadershahi, Dentistry; Dean of Students Joanna Royce-Davis ; Vice President for Business and Finance Pat Cavanaugh; Associate Provost and Dean of Graduate Studies Jin Gong; staff representative Margaret Roberts, director of the Career Management Center for the Eberhardt School of Business; and students, Ty-licia Hooker and Kimmai Nguyen. 

The University has hired a search firm, Isaacson, Miller, to help in conducting the search process.  Over the next several months, a Prospectus on the University and a job description of the Provost role will be developed and used to market the position.  Placements of advertisements networking and personal contacts will be used to attract a well-qualified and diverse applicant pool.  The committee feels very strongly that this is a unique time to be looking for a Provost and that Pacific is well-positioned to be an attractive environment for an academic administrator.
